Mutoh announces Fespa introductions
At Fespa 2017 Mutoh will première a new flex LED UV inkset (CMYK, white and varnish) that has been developed to extend the application capabilities of its ValueJet hybrid LED UV printers. The company will also show new printers, including the recently announced 64in-wide ValueJet 1604WX dye-sublimation printer, and a 75in-wide ValueJet 1948WX high-speed sublimation printer. The new ValueJet VJ-626UF six-colour A2-size flatbed LED UV printer will also be shown.

New water-based pigment inks from J-Teck3
J-Teck3 has a new series of digital textile water-based pigment inks for machines using Epson and Kyocera printheads. The J-Tex Pigment Textile inks will be introduced at Fespa 2017. The J-Tex P-E has been developed for use with Epson printheads, and J-Tex P-K for use with Kyocera heads.

Kiian to bring out Digistar Bravo inkset
Fespa 2017 will see Kiian Digital introduce Digistar Bravo, a disperse digital inkset for direct printing on machines fitted with Kyocera printheads. The range comprises 11 colours, including two blacks.
Agfa launches Avinci DX3200 textile printer
At ISA International Sign Expo 2017 in Las Vegas later this month Agfa Graphics will introduce the Avinci DX3200 dye-sublimation printer designed to deliver soft signage up to 3.2m wide, at a resolution of up to 1440 x 540dpi. The 6-colour (CMYKLcLm) machine offers different quality modes, with speeds up to 173m2/h, and is said to be compatible with most off-line calendering solutions.

CorelDraw Graphics Suite 2017 now out
The new CorelDraw Graphics Suite 2017 incorporates LiveSketch whereby hand-drawn strokes are intelligently interpreted, adjusted, and combined with existing vector curves. The software also has new workflow enhancements, plus support for stylus and touch-enabled devices, the Microsoft Surface Dial, and Ultra HD 5K monitors.
